Q: Is 21,602,012 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 21,602,012 is a composite number.

Why is 21,602,012 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 21,602,012 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 19 38 76 284,237 568,474 1,136,948 5,400,503 10,801,006 and 21,602,012, with no remainder.

Since 21,602,012 cannot be divided by just 1 and 21,602,012, it is a composite number.
